Mahon Foundation is located in Wilberforce, OH. The organization was established in 2005. According to its NTEE Classification (T20) the organization is classified as: Private Grantmaking Foundations, under the broad grouping of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king Foundations and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Mahon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2022, Mahon Foundation generated $1.0 in total revenue. All expenses for the organization totaled $33.5k during the year ending 12/2022.

Since 2018, Mahon Foundation has awarded 37 individual grants totaling $398,932. If you would like to learn more about the grant giving history of this organization, scroll down to the grant profile section of this page.
